§ 17-19-170 — Attorney general

Wyoming·Title 17 Corporations, Partnerships and Associations·Ch. 19 WYOMING NONPROFIT CORPORATION ACT·Art. 1 GENERAL PROVISIONS
(a)The secretary of state shall be given notice of the commencement of any proceeding that this act authorizes the attorney general to bring but that has been commenced by another person.
(b)Whenever any provision of this act requires that notice be given to the secretary of state before or after commencing a proceeding or permits the attorney general to commence a proceeding:
(i)If no proceeding has been commenced, the attorney general may take appropriate action including, but not limited to, seeking injunctive relief;
(ii)If a proceeding has been commenced by a person other than the attorney general, the attorney general, as of right, may intervene in such proceeding. H. Religious Corporations
